Re: the Tollgrass retention sweeper — plugin authors, note the hook contract changed. `onExpire` now fires before deletion, not after, and must return within the callback budget or the row is dropped anyway. Sweeps run in fixed-size batches with jittered scheduling, so don't assume ordering across partitions. If your plugin needs longer grace periods, register a retention class instead of blocking the sweep. Also: dry-run mode now logs candidate counts per class. The sweeper's default constants are listed below.

tuning constants:
BUDGETS = {
    "holok": 995,
    "fenys": 1003,
    "eliiel": 433,
    "pelox": 727,
    "gorwyn": 193,
}

☐ Studio orientation — take the new starter to the Pinefold training studio (Level 3, past the kitchenette). Show them the booking sheet, the camera cart, and where to return lapel mics. Studio door stays locked between sessions. They'll need the keypad code below to get in.

door code, tagug-yafof: bdg-OSVVCL-72724422

**Q: Why are we replacing the homegrown job queue with Taskbarrel?**

Short version: the old Crankshaft queue predates retries, dead-lettering, and basically any observability. Taskbarrel gives us all three plus idempotency keys out of the box. During review, flag any direct calls to `crankshaft_enqueue` — those should be migrated to the Taskbarrel client, not shimmed. The compatibility layer is temporary and gets deleted in Q3. If you hit a case the migration guide doesn't cover, ping the platform crew at the address below.

alerts address for kafof-bagag: kasael@olvarqdyn.corp